Easy Homemade Shortbread Cookies
INGREDIENTS:

1 cup butter, softened
3/4 cup powdered sugar
2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our

DIRECTIONS:
1: Heat oven to 350° F. In large bowl, beat butter and powdered sugar with spoon. Stir in flour. (If dough is crumbly, mix in 1 to 2 tablespoons butter or margarine, softened.)
2: Roll dough 1/2 inch thick on lightly floured surface. Cut into small shapes by hand or use cookie cutters. Place 1/2 inch apart on ungreased cookie sheet.
3: Bake 14 to 16 minutes or until set and bottoms are light golden brown. Immediately remove from cookie sheet to wire rack. Cool completely, about 30 minutes.
Darlene’s Tips: You can add some finely chopped nuts, maybe 1/4 cup. Pecans are a great option, especially if you love Keebler Sandies Pecan Shortbread Cookies! These cookies can be dipped in melted chocolate or any flavor of melted candy morsels. Or you can drizzle the melted morsels on the cookies. Add a drop of food coloring for pastel shortbread cookies. If you don’t want to roll the dough, make sloppy shortbread cookies by just taking a small ball of dough and pressing it flat with your fingers. Any odd shape is fine!
